Online Video for Business (2 Days) : £300 (with funding £120)
9th September & 15th September 2010
Outcome: Attendees will have by the end of the session have excellant presentation skills that can be used for online and realmpresentation, a DVD of the first day, a video with video production software they can use at home, their own online channel to distribute their video.
Day 1: High Impact Communications for the web (with Nick Danby)
- Introduction to online video
- Copyright and Creative Commons
- Developing a storyboard and 5 essential shots
- Presentation skills for visual web communications (Filmed)
Day 2: Online video production skills
- Introduction to video production
- Edit a video - Create titles, transitions, effects, music and images
- Publish a video - understanding different formats
- Distribute your video to online platforms such as YouTube.
Who should attend: Mentors, performance coaches, speakers, personal trainers, PR and communications

iHull - University of Hull |
The iHull vision is to support, nurture and develop the region's creative, digital and cultural industries, in partnership with a variety of other regional players. Our objectives are:
* To retain and nurture talent in our local hinterlands of Hull, Scarborough, the East Riding of Yorkshire, parts of North Yorkshire, North & North East Lincolnshire, linking into networks which extend down to Grimsby and up to Whitby, by developing entrepreneurship in graduates of the creative, digital and cultural disciplines;
* To develop new audiences and new markets, whether locally or globally, for cultural products and processes developed and produced in the region, principally by means of partnerships between the University of Hull and entrepreneurs, including our own students or graduates;
* To set up and consolidate networks of developers, producers, distributors, retailers, customers and consumers of cultural products and services which will establish the region as a world-class cultural hub. |
